The tax-rate lookup cache in the Breva checkout service worries me. Entries are keyed only by region code, so a stale or poisoned entry would apply the wrong rate to every order in that region until expiry. Please verify: TTLs are short enough to bound exposure, negative lookups aren't cached, and the refresh path revalidates against the signed rate feed rather than trusting upstream blindly. Also confirm eviction is size-bounded so an attacker can't churn the keyspace. Current cache settings for review:

limits module of yagaf-yajef:
RATE_LIMITS = {
    "novwyn": 950,
    "wenath": 428,
    "prawyn": 413,
    "gorvan": 539,
    "praael": 870,
    "drumir": 113,
    "gordor": 439,
}

Hey team — handing off Bigdiff before I'm out next week. It's the chunked diff viewer for files over 100 MB; we stream hunks instead of loading everything, and the virtual scroller finally stopped jumping around. Known rough edge: syntax highlighting bails out above 500k lines, which is intentional for now. Petra has context on the worker-pool sizing if you get stuck. If you need to reproduce prod behavior locally, use the same settings we deploy with, listed here.

config for tagaf-bawif:
[norok]
host = norok.ordinworks.local
user = norok_svc
database = norok_prod

Welcome aboard. All event producers at Cobblewick must register schemas with Driftline before publishing; unregistered events are rejected at the broker. To run the registry locally, start the compat-checker sidecar first, then the registry itself on port 7412. Compatibility mode defaults to BACKWARD — do not change it without sign-off from the platform lead. The registry authenticates producers using a shared admin credential kept in the env file. Add the following line to .env.local to enable registration:

sealed setting: LEDGER_TOKEN20=6148d35bbb480b0ab79e

# Break-glass: Partition Maintenance (Skerrow DB)

Tables in the Skerrow ledger are partitioned by month; the roller job creates next month's partition on the 25th. If the roller fails and inserts start bouncing, use break-glass to create the partition manually. Break-glass requires admin unseal on the Harlock console. Do not skip the audit note. The console unseal accepts the recovery passphrase written directly below this section.

vault phrase of tagag-fawef = lammir-ulaiel-oliax-belox-eliox-ulaok-gilael-norys-holox-fenir